Integricare developed TRI-ACTA to be a proactive solution for maintaining your pet's joint health. Our joint supplement does this by combining two key ingredients, glucosamine and chondroitin, which activate alongside MSM (methylsulfonylmethane), a naturally-occurring anti-inflammatory, to promote the generation of new cartilage, muscle, and ligaments in the joint. This synthesis of a new cartilage treats the cartilage matrix at the cellular level and allows the body to heal itself.

TRI-ACTA is used in the treatment of age-related soreness, degenerative joint disease, arthritis, and ailments associated with hip dysplasia, injury, or surgery. It is also recommended as a preventative approach to maintain optimal joint health.

TRI -ACTA has been designed to:

  • Promote healthy cartilage
  • Maintain collagen and connective tissue
  • Protect joint tissues
  • Decrease stiffness
  • Improve mobility

INGREDIENTS

Glucosamine, Mehylsulfonylmethane, Chondroitin Sulfate

RECOMMENDED DAILY MAINTENANCE LEVELS
Under 10 lbs. (4.5kg) 0.5 g
10-35 lbs. (4.5-16 kg) 1 g
35-75 lbs. (16-35 kg) 1.5 g – 2 g
75-100 lbs. (35-50 kg) 2 g – 3 g
DIRECTIONS

Using the measuring scoop providing, simply sprinkle the desired amount on food.

For optimal results double the recommended daily maintenance level up to 4 weeks.  When the desired improvement is noticeable, decrease dosage to the recommended maintenance level. The servings per dose may be divided over two meals daily.

The time to achieve a positive response will vary depending on the severity of each condition. if improvement is noticed within four weeks, proceed to the maintenance level. If not, continue the loading dose until the desired response is achieved and then reduce to the maintenance dose.
